How can organizations leverage their internal CX storytelling efforts on social media platforms to not only measure employee engagement and alignment with company values and goals, but also to drive tangible business results such as increased productivity, customer satisfaction, and overall company performance?
Organizations can leverage their internal CX storytelling efforts on social media platforms by consistently sharing authentic and engaging stories that highlight employee experiences and successes. By showcasing how employees embody company values and contribute to achieving goals, organizations can boost morale, foster a sense of community, and strengthen alignment with the company's mission. This can lead to increased employee engagement, which in turn can translate into improved productivity, enhanced customer satisfaction, and ultimately drive overall company performance. Regularly monitoring and analyzing social media metrics such as engagement rates, sentiment analysis, and feedback can provide valuable insights into the effectiveness of internal CX storytelling efforts and help identify areas for improvement to further drive tangible business results.
